HomePod mini is now available in Mexico and Taiwan

The HomePod mini launched in a handful of countries early last month and now it is expanding to more, much quicker than the original HomePod did. As of yesterday, it has launched in Mexico and Taiwan with China coming later on. When the HomePod launched on 6th November, it was available in Australia, Canada, France, Germany, Hong Kong, India, Japan, Spain, the UK, and the US.

In Mexico the HomePod mini is MX$2,599 (Equal to £97) and can be found here on the local Apple site. In Taiwan it is NT$3,000 (Equal to £78) and can be found here on the local Apple site.

Currently at this time, HomePod mini orders in China are not yet open.
